  • The Non-Financial Risk Management (NFRM) team works in partnership with the bank's business and infrastructure functions to proactively manage the bank's risk profile and improve the control environment. Our mission is to simplify processes, to increase active partnership, to reduce administration, and to deliver practical and sustainable risk management solutions.
  • This position is within Non-Financial Risk Management (NFRM) within the 2nd Line of Defence (LoD). NFRM is the Level 1 Risk Type Controller (RTC) for Operational Risk (OR) and provides a set of interconnected risk management tools and processes, the NFRM Framework, that support and enable non-financial risk management within the Business, which includes setting the policy and minimum standards for various framework components.
  • The Framework and its components are designed to enable the identification, assessment, monitoring and management of non-financial risks. The Framework components operate together to provide a comprehensive approach to managing the Bank's non-financial risks.
  • In addition to its responsibility acting as L1-RTC for OR, NFRM acts as the RTC for the NFRM Framework Risk type at L3/L4 and monitors, assesses and challenges its implementation, aggregates the Group's Operational Risk Profile, and monitors overall risk levels against the bank's Group Risk Appetite.

Your key responsibilities

  • Acting as a member of the Risk Type Controller (RTC) team and overseeing the Operational Risk Framework's Risk Profile, incl.:
    • Review, assess, and prepare relevant contextual information pertaining to the NFRM Framework Risk type (including findings, internal and external loss data, metrics, and remediation progress) to determine if updates are required to the risk profile
    • Perform regular Risk assessments including assessing the inherent and residual risks as well as the control environment
    • Define Risk appetite statements and perform regular Risk appetite monitoring
    • Prepare and present Risk reports
    • Participate in the regular Risk- and Control Assessment process (RCA), and create and maintain an active RCA summary report that includes key themes and risk drivers, new and emerging risks, and planning and progress of remediation activities
    • Create and maintain a Controls & mitigants report, and participate in the regular certification, assessment, and assurance of controls
    • Participate in Transformation Risk Assessments (TRA) and Third Part Risk Assessments
    • Review, interpret, clarify new or changes requirements pertaining to the responsibilities of RTCs
    • Review and discuss independent Framework Adherence monitoring results
  • Support development and enhancement of NFR Framework components incl. performing impact analysis of potential design changes, planning and executing updates to policies and procedures, stakeholder consultation, and conducting presentations and trainings
  • Participate in processes supporting the development and maintenance of the Framework, incl.
    • Participating in the coordination and execution of Regulatory adherence exercises for material regulations
    • Participating in the coordination and execution of Model change governance pertaining the changes to the NFR Framework
    • Supporting the development and maintenance of NFRM Policies & Standards and Reference data & tools
